| 23 | %include "libavutil/x86/x86util.asm" |
| 24 | |
| 25 | SECTION_RODATA |
| 26 | |
| 27 | v210_mask: times 4 dd 0x3ff |
| 28 | v210_mult: dw 64,4,64,4,64,4,64,4 |
| 29 | v210_luma_shuf: db 8,9,0,1,2,3,12,13,4,5,6,7,-1,-1,-1,-1 |
| 30 | v210_chroma_shuf: db 0,1,8,9,6,7,-1,-1,2,3,4,5,12,13,-1,-1 |
| 31 | |
| 32 | SECTION .text |
| 33 | |
| 34 | %macro v210_planar_unpack 1 |
| 35 | |
| 36 | ; v210_planar_unpack(const uint32_t *src, uint16_t *y, uint16_t *u, uint16_t *v, int width) |
| 37 | cglobal v210_planar_unpack_%1, 5, 5, 7 |
| 38 | movsxdifnidn r4, r4d |
| 39 | lea r1, [r1+2*r4] |
| 40 | add r2, r4 |
| 41 | add r3, r4 |
| 42 | neg r4 |
| 43 | |
| 44 | mova m3, [v210_mult] |
| 45 | mova m4, [v210_mask] |
| 46 | mova m5, [v210_luma_shuf] |
| 47 | mova m6, [v210_chroma_shuf] |
| 48 | .loop |
| 49 | %ifidn %1, unaligned |
| 50 | movu m0, [r0] |
| 51 | %else |
| 52 | mova m0, [r0] |
| 53 | %endif |
| 54 | |
| 55 | pmullw m1, m0, m3 |
| 56 | psrld m0, 10 |
| 57 | psrlw m1, 6 ; u0 v0 y1 y2 v1 u2 y4 y5 |
| 58 | pand m0, m4 ; y0 __ u1 __ y3 __ v2 __ |
| 59 | |
| 60 | shufps m2, m1, m0, 0x8d ; y1 y2 y4 y5 y0 __ y3 __ |
| 61 | pshufb m2, m5 ; y0 y1 y2 y3 y4 y5 __ __ |
| 62 | movu [r1+2*r4], m2 |
| 63 | |
| 64 | shufps m1, m0, 0xd8 ; u0 v0 v1 u2 u1 __ v2 __ |
| 65 | pshufb m1, m6 ; u0 u1 u2 __ v0 v1 v2 __ |
| 66 | movq [r2+r4], m1 |
| 67 | movhps [r3+r4], m1 |
| 68 | |
| 69 | add r0, mmsize |
| 70 | add r4, 6 |
| 71 | jl .loop |
| 72 | |
| 73 | REP_RET |
| 74 | %endmacro |
| 75 | |
| 76 | INIT_XMM ssse3 |
| 77 | v210_planar_unpack unaligned |
| 78 | |
| 79 | %if HAVE_AVX_EXTERNAL |
| 80 | INIT_XMM avx |
| 81 | v210_planar_unpack unaligned |
| 82 | %endif |
| 83 | |
| 84 | INIT_XMM ssse3 |
| 85 | v210_planar_unpack aligned |
| 86 | |
| 87 | %if HAVE_AVX_EXTERNAL |
| 88 | INIT_XMM avx |
| 89 | v210_planar_unpack aligned |
| 90 | %endif |
